Texas HCR59 designates April as Promise Month for a 10-year period ending in 2035.
Texas HCR59 designates April as Promise Month, reflecting on Biblical principles and Christian values that influenced the founding of the nation. The resolution emphasizes God's promises and the importance of humility, prayer, and turning away from wicked ways. This designation will remain in effect until the 10th anniversary of the date this resolution is finally passed by the legislature.
